Today it's the turn of Westwell Wines www.westwellwines.com


Westwell is located just beneath the Pilgrims' Way on the North Downs in Kent; a route used for centuries by pilgrims travelling to Canterbury.


Four different grape varieties are grown - Pinot Meunier, Pinot Noir, Chardonnay and Ortega. The estate boasts an ideal mix of climate, aspect and soil. There are six classified soil geologies and the varieties have been planted with these in mind.


Chardonnay is situated on shallower, chalky soils where flint proportions are highest and where it captures the evening sun best. The Pinots are on mixed sand / chalk soil, and the Ortega is planted in the sandiest, most sheltered spot of all to fully develop its fruit-forward, aromatic style.


All the wines are made on-site from fruit grown on the estate. This gives Westwell complete control of the full process and ensures an end product that they can be really proud of.

Their philosophy is simple: plant well, respect the soil and make great, honest wines from brilliant fruit.
